


I love things that transform, as any good child of the '80s does, which is why I am kind of taken by this Floris product. It's a floor that can turn into a table or chairs, making your room extra-functional if you have lots of guests over. Simply fold the tiles up and they turn into pieces of furniture right before your eyes.
Of course, the question arises: if you turn the floor into a char, what's the chair on? I guess the premise assumes you have two levels of floor, a top level that transforms and a bottom level that is the real floor. Seems like a lot more work than just, you know, buying some tables and chairs, but it's certainly a cool concept.
